Origins and Family

Adrian, Count of Orléans's father was Gerold of Vinzgau[5]. His mother was Emma of Alamannia[6].

Career and Affiliations

Adrian, Count of Orléans worked as a sovereign[3].

Personal Life

Children include Odo I, Count of Orléans[7], a courtier[26], 0780–0834[27]; Wiltrud of Orleans[8], 0800–0900[28]; and William, Count of Blois[9], a war chief[29], 0775–0834[30].
